Concert Chorale

The Concert Chorale is comprised of 42 undergraduate singers. Through the years they have produced two recordings and premiered several larger works. They have performed extensively throughout the eastern half of the United states and their eleven international tours have included the Czech Republic, Austria, Puerto Rico, England, France, Switzerland, Ireland, China, Thailand, Mexico, Poland and Scotland. For churches and schools, the Chorale's varied repertoire includes choral masterpieces, sacred anthems, spirituals, and contemporary praise selections designed for collaborative worship. Over the past nine years, the Chorale has also performed Beethoven's Ninth Symphony, Haydn's Creation, Mendelssohn's Elijah, Faure's Requiem, Mozart's Vespers, Poulenc's Gloria, Brahms' German Requiem and Handel's Messiah. The Chorale includes an eight-voice group known as the Vocal Arts Ensemble as well as numerous vocal and instrumental soloists. Singing the gamut of musical styles, the Concert Chorale aspires to "Sing forth the honor of His name; make His praise glorious" (Ps. 66:2).
